From Unemployment to Entrepreneurship: How Skill Development is Transforming Lives and Eradicating Poverty in Nepal
Morang, Nepal – In a bold move to combat unemployment and poverty, Helping Heart Nepal has launched a groundbreaking Electric Repair Training Program aimed at equipping unemployeed youth with job-ready technical and soft skills. This initiative is not just about fixing circuits—it’s about fixing futures.
The program provides hands-on training in electrical repair, empowering participants to become self-reliant entrepreneurs or skilled professionals. With a focus on "hard skills for hands-on work" and "soft skills for societal impact", trainees are emerging as dynamic, ethical leaders ready to drive Nepal’s economic growth.
This hands on course will teach participants how to diagnose and fix electrical equipment, while also providing workshops on communication, problem solving, and financial management. Organizers believe that by bridging skill gaps and linking graduates to local job markets, trainees will be able to secure sustainable income and raise their earnings to at least the national average Gross National Income (GNI). In this way, Helping Heart Nepal hopes to cultivate dynamic, conscientious members of society who can drive positive change in their communities.
